Loan and EMI Tracking System

Financial organizations need reliable systems to monitor loans and repayments. A Loan and EMI Tracking System can store borrower information, loan details, installment schedules, and payment histories. Building this project helps you gain experience in transaction processing and showcases your understanding of Oracle Database features that ensure accuracy and consistency.

Vehicle Fleet Tracking Database

Companies that operate transportation services need databases to monitor vehicles, drivers, maintenance schedules, fuel consumption, and route information. A Vehicle Fleet Tracking Database provides hands-on experience in managing interconnected datasets and implementing efficient reporting mechanisms.

Best Practices for Oracle Database Projects

To make your Oracle Database projects stand out, focus on creating well-structured schemas and implementing advanced database features. Use PL/SQL procedures, triggers, views, and indexes where appropriate. Include documentation explaining the project's objectives, database architecture, and key functionalities.
